Output 577d23bbcd34b0c6a6e2e8bfc3190579d6f3ccd1347fd1eba36859443b9bf42d:140

value
223879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6b087a8bda47f13792ea55ec2ee0a19fc95f1ed OP_EQUAL
address
3QBPdFKsU5QyzhWtdAAHsoEasmuysLsc5E
transaction
577d23bbcd34b0c6a6e2e8bfc3190579d6f3ccd1347fd1eba36859443b9bf42d
confirmations
247909
spent
true